Invasion of Privacy (1996)

by Jeremiah Healy

Series: John Francis Cuddy (11)

MembersReviewsPopularityAverage ratingConversations
632420,631 (3)None
Hired by Olga Evorova to perform a discreet background check on the man she wants to marry, Cuddy believes it will be a simple assignment, until everyone he questions lies to him and a pair of thugs warn him to back off.
